How does civil litigation intersect with political issues? 🔊
Civil litigation intersects with political issues by addressing legal disputes that often involve matters of public interest, policy, or rights. Such cases can include civil rights violations, environmental regulations, or disputes involving government actions. The outcomes of civil lawsuits can influence public policy, set legal precedents, and inform future governance decisions. Additionally, civil litigation can serve as a means for individuals or groups to challenge unjust laws or actions, highlighting the interconnectedness of law and politics in a democratic society.
